About InSpa
InSpa is a company based in United States founded in 1999. It operates as a On-Demand Services, and Direct-to-Consumer (D2C). InSpa has raised $19.71 million across 12 funding rounds from investors including JPMorgan Chase and Keiretsu Forum Seattle. The company has 154 employees as of December 31, 2022. InSpa offers products and services including Custom Facial, Massage, Manicures & Pedicures, Wrinkle Relaxers & Dermal Fillers, and Skin Care Products. InSpa operates in a competitive market with competitors including XpresSpa, OneSpaWorld, Woodhouse Spa, Glosslab and Hand & Stone, among others.

What does InSpa do?
InSpa is recognized for offering a range of personal care services including custom facials, massages, manicures, pedicures, and specialized MedSpa treatments such as wrinkle relaxers and dermal fillers. Various skin care products are also sold for personal use. Services are provided in multiple locations, catering to individual and group events like bridal parties and corporate gatherings. The company focuses on the wellness and beauty sector, ensuring tailored solutions for relaxation and aesthetic enhancement.
